技术文摘
Uniapp 实现文字特效功能的方法
Uniapp 实现文字特效功能的方法
在移动应用开发中,文字特效可以为应用增添独特的视觉魅力,提升用户体验。Uniapp作为一款跨平台开发框架,提供了多种实现文字特效的方法。
一、CSS样式实现基础特效
通过CSS样式可以轻松实现一些常见的文字特效。例如,文字的渐变效果可以通过设置background-image为线性渐变,并配合-webkit-background-clip: text和-webkit-text-fill-color: transparent来实现。这样,文字就会呈现出渐变的色彩效果。
阴影效果也是常见的文字特效之一。可以使用text-shadow属性来为文字添加阴影,通过调整阴影的颜色、偏移量和模糊度等参数,营造出不同的视觉效果。
二、利用动画实现动态特效
Uniapp支持CSS3动画和JavaScript动画。对于文字的动态特效,CSS3动画是一种简单有效的实现方式。比如,要实现文字的闪烁效果,可以通过定义一个关键帧动画,设置文字的透明度在不同时间点的变化,然后将动画应用到相应的文字元素上。 JavaScript动画则提供了更灵活的控制。例如,要实现文字的逐个显示特效,可以通过JavaScript获取文字内容,然后逐个字符地添加到页面中,并配合过渡效果,使文字呈现出逐个出现的动态效果。
三、使用插件和组件扩展特效功能
Uniapp有丰富的插件和组件库,可以帮助开发者快速实现各种复杂的文字特效。例如,一些专门用于文字特效的组件可以提供丰富的特效选项,如3D文字效果、文字路径动画等。开发者只需要引入相应的组件,按照文档进行配置和使用,就可以轻松实现这些特效。
四、注意事项
在实现文字特效时,需要注意性能优化。避免使用过于复杂的特效和过多的动画,以免影响应用的加载速度和流畅度。要考虑不同设备和浏览器的兼容性,确保文字特效在各种环境下都能正常显示。
Uniapp提供了多种实现文字特效的方法,开发者可以根据具体需求选择合适的方式来为应用添加独特的文字特效,提升应用的视觉吸引力。
- Vue.js 与 Unity3D 融合:虚拟现实和增强现实应用开发技巧与创新思路
- Vue 国际化与多语言切换的实现方法
- Vue 实现多端适配与响应式设计的方法
- 集成Vue.js与Shell脚本,打造自动化工作流程
- Vue 中动画效果与过渡效果的使用方法
- Vue实现响应式布局与自适应设计的方法
- Vue 服务器端渲染与 SEO 优化的使用方法
- Vue 数据加密与安全传输的实现方法
- Vue.js 与 Go 语言构建高效 API 服务的方法
- Vue 异步请求与数据处理的使用方法
- Vue.js 与 Dart 语言集成:构建酷炫移动应用 UI 界面的实践及开发技巧
- Vue 数据模拟与接口 Mock 的使用方法
- Vue 移动端开发及适配的使用方法
- Vue实现用户登录与身份验证的方法
- Vue 跨域请求的实现与安全防护策略